Hello,
Long time lurker, first time poster. I was hoping someone might have a prong in 2.25 and 3.25 that they could look at for me and tell me if you could put the 2.25 prongs on the 3.25's martingale plates.

Now the why. I want/need a black prong. Luvmydog seems to be the only seller of a black SS prong that's not just plated but black all the way through. Now the problem. I also want it in 2.25. They only sell the new Herm Sprenger buckle in 2.25. The traditional martingale style in black, is only available in 3.2mm. I've contacted them and they don't plan to offer any other sizes/options. Sooo, i might be able to buy both the 2.25 buckle with extra links and the 3.25 double O ring, and then put the double o's onto the 2.25 links. In other words, make a 2.25 mm double O (traditional martingale) Black SS prong. Dare to dream lol.

So, before i drop over $70 on something that won't work, i thought i'd try to see if anyone had collars in the two sizes, and see if the plates/links will swap.

Sorry it's kinda confusing, it's hard to put into words, but thanks for any help or suggestions.
